A vibrant oracle deck that allows new and current young fans of divination to continue growing their practice. This adaptation of Nikki Van De Car's The Junior Astrologer's Handbook is the perfect tool for young mystics looking to harness the energies of the cosmos as they figure out the role astrology plays in their every day life. The 44-card deck complements our stunning handbook, while also serving as a standalone deck for users who may be coming to divination on their own. A 96-page companion booklet offers a variety of ways to use the deck to help users as they navigate difficult situations (with friends, at home, or at school), while offering them a better understanding of the power they have over their own life/decisions. Whether looking to do a daily pull for inspiration or in need of answers to specific questions, users will learn what the elements, planets, moon phases, and signs all mean in a reading.
A magical 50-card deck of spells, rituals, activities, and meditations for friendship, family, and school, adapted from bestselling author Nikki Van De Car's The Junior Witch's Handbook. This 50-card spell deck includes new and repurposed spells, rituals, activities/crafts, and meditations from the The Junior Witch's Handbook, and is organized by topic (i.e., friendship, family, school/life) so kids can pull and practice whenever they need. Spells include everything from inviting new friendships, protecting family, and growing courage to healing hurt feelings and building self-confidence. Rituals to cleanse your energy after a busy day at school or to connect with friends and family encourage young witches to practice more self-care, similar to the meditations that emphasize compassion and finding the good in situations. Engaging activities such as creating a friendship altar, designing a family symbol, or crafting a DIY diffuser make sure there is something for everyone and allows users to apply their magic in a multitude of ways!
Intended for children between the ages of eight and twelve, who are curious about the possibility of 'something more' in their lives, this handbook focuses on three major areas of the witch's life: friendship, personal fulfillment, and family. Each section includes spells, rituals, potions, and other useful information, such as tables about crystals, chakras, and herbs.
The Junior Astrologer's Handbook is intended for children who are curious about the stars, signs, and the zodiac, and how this might affect their life or can be used to help guide them in friendships, family relationships, and school. This guide will also invoke mindfulness, self-care, creativity, and a connection with nature. It will be fully illustrated like our The Junior Witch's Handbook and speak to a similar audience of new age/spiritual kids and their families.
Learn how to read tarot cards and understand what the past, present, and future have to say about your life, especially as it pertains to friendships, family, and school. From Nikki Van De Car, author of The Junior Witch's Handbook and The Junior Astrologer's Handbook, this third book in the Junior Handbook series teaches young readers how to use tarot to get answers to questions about life, friendships, family, school, and more. The book offers a step-by-step guide to everything from how to choose a deck to how to do a reading and includes detailed explanations of what each card in a tarot deck represents and how to apply these meanings to your own life. Maybe you need to focus more at school or examine how you've been treating your friends. Perhaps you simply need more love and support from family. Whatever the need, whatever the question, let the cards be a source of wisdom in how to handle anything that comes your way. With beautiful illustrations from Uta Krogmann, this is an empowering guide of self-discovery. Whether reading on your own or with friends, The Junior Tarot Reader's Handbook is the perfect guide for budding mystics.
The companion deck to The Junior Tarot Reader's Handbook, which allows new and current fans of tarot to continue growing their practice with divination. This adaptation of Nikki Van De Car's The Junior Tarot Reader's Handbook includes a 78-card deck showcasing Uta Krogmann's gorgeous artwork, in which she took special care to keep imagery inclusive so that any reader can see themselves reflected. The 96-page companion booklet teaches readers a variety of ways to do readings, interpret the cards, and use the deck to help navigate difficult situations (with friends, at home, or at school), all while offering a better understanding of the power we have over our own lives/decisions.
